Я хочу предоставить доступ к моему VPS определенному пользователю, чтобы он мог хранить файлы там. Однако я не хочу, чтобы он видел файлы моего веб-сайта, которые хранятся внутри ../var.
Выполнение sudo chmod 0755 ../var не работает, потому что мне нужен веб-сайт для чтения файлов.
Как я могу ограничить доступ только для учетной записи этого пользователя, все еще предоставляя доступ к учетным записям без полномочий?
Пользователь для apache (если это то, что вы используете) - www-data, поэтому, если вы запускаете
sudo chown -R www-data /var/www/html
таким образом, только веб-сервер и sudo могут получить доступ это папка.
Пользователь для apache (если это то, что вы используете) - www-data, поэтому, если вы запускаете
sudo chown -R www-data /var/www/html
таким образом, только веб-сервер и sudo могут получить доступ это папка.